3.3.3
3.2.2
=====
* Add keybindings for tiling to left or right [Florian; #648700]
* Support GTK+'s hide-titlebar-when-maximized hint [Florian; #665617]
* Load _DBUS_APPLICATION_ID, _DBUS_UNIQUE_NAME, _DBUS_OBJECT_PATH
property [Colin, Ryan; #664851]
* Handle changes to workspaces-only-on-primary GSetting [Florian; #664853]
* Don't use the Clutter default stage [Jasper; #664028]
* Fix compilation with --disable-introspection [Lionel; #661871]
* Fix problem where stage could end up mis-sized on startup with
multiple monitors [Lionel]
* Misc bug fixes [Adel, Lionel, Jasper; #666015]
* Fix a crash that could occur when unredirected full-screen windows [Adel]
* Fix a memory leak [Jasper; #642652]
Contributors:
Adel Gadllah, Lionel Landwerlin, Florian Müllner, Jasper St. Pierre
Jasper St. Pierre, Adel Gadllah
Translations:
Daniel Mustieles [es], Yaron Shahrabani [he], Kjartan Maraas [nb],
Matej Urbančič [sk], Muhammet Kara [tr]

/**
* A list of screen keybinding information.
*
* Each action which can have a keystroke bound to it is listed below.
* To use this file, define keybind() to be a seven-argument macro (you can
* throw any of the arguments you please away), include this file,
* and then undefine the macro again.
*
* (If you aren't familiar with this technique, sometimes called "x-macros",
* see DDJ of May 2001: <http://www.ddj.com/cpp/184401387>.)
*
* This makes it possible to keep all information about all the keybindings
* in the same place. The only exception is the code to run when an action
* is actually invoked; while we *could* have put that in this file, it would
* have made debugging ridiculously difficult. Instead, each action should
* have a corresponding static function named handle_<name>() in
* keybindings.c.
*
* The arguments to keybind() are:
* 1) the name of the binding; a bareword identifier
* (it's fine if it happens to clash with a C reserved word)
* 2) the name of the function which implements it.
* Clearly we could have guessed this from the binding very often,
* but we choose to write it in full for the benefit of grep.
* 3) an integer parameter to pass to the handler
* 4) a set of boolean flags, ORed together:
* BINDING_PER_WINDOW - this is a window-based binding.
* It is only valid if there is a
* current window, and will operate in
* some way on that window.
* BINDING_REVERSES - the binding can reverse if you hold down Shift
* BINDING_IS_REVERSED - the same, but the senses are reversed from the
* handler's point of view (let me know if I should
* explain this better)
* or 0 if no flag applies.
*
* 5) a string representing the default binding.
* If this is NULL, the action is unbound by default.
* Please use NULL and not "disabled".
* 6) a short description.
* It must be marked translatable (i.e. inside "_(...)").
*
* Don't try to do XML entity escaping anywhere in the strings.
*/
